[Bf-blender-cvs] [bcc6baec245] master: macOS: support for key repeat events in keymaps

Yevgeny Makarov noreply at git.blender.org
Thu Oct 1 12:19:50 CEST 2020


Commit: bcc6baec245a02a14392ae7ad22ca7c33fedef82
Author: Yevgeny Makarov
Date:   Thu Oct 1 11:50:10 2020 +0200
Branches: master
https://developer.blender.org/rBbcc6baec245a02a14392ae7ad22ca7c33fedef82

macOS: support for key repeat events in keymaps

Differential Revision: https://developer.blender.org/D8882

===================================================================

M	intern/ghost/intern/GHOST_SystemCocoa.mm

===================================================================

diff --git a/intern/ghost/intern/GHOST_SystemCocoa.mm b/intern/ghost/intern/GHOST_SystemCocoa.mm
index 8e9be626684..05d97b2dadd 100644
--- a/intern/ghost/intern/GHOST_SystemCocoa.mm
+++ b/intern/ghost/intern/GHOST_SystemCocoa.mm
@@ -1838,7 +1838,7 @@ GHOST_TSuccess GHOST_SystemCocoa::handleKeyEvent(void *eventPtr)
                                      keyCode,
                                      ascii,
                                      utf8_buf,
-                                     false));
+                                     [event isARepeat]));
 #if 0
         printf("Key down rawCode=0x%x charsIgnoringModifiers=%c keyCode=%u ascii=%i %c utf8=%s\n",
                [event keyCode],



More information about the Bf-blender-cvs mailing list